RIYADH, 19 April — A convoy of 100 trucks carrying 2,500 tons of relief materials, including food, medicines and medical equipment, has left by road here for Palestine on Wednesday, said Mubarak Bakr, executive director of the Saudi Committee to Support Al-Quds Intifada. Trucks from Jeddah, Eastern Province, and Madinah will meet at Tabuk on April 21. Medical, media and management teams in addition to the committee members are also accompanying the convoy that will pass through Jordan. It will stop at Amman for a few days to coordinate with the international relief organizations and the Jordanian Red Crescent before entering Palestine.
